Abstract :
Dynamics of the reversible redox/conductivity state switching of polyaniline was under investigation. The high frequency (50 kHz–100 Hz) impedance/admittance of a thin film polyaniline electrode in 0.5 M trichloroacetic acid—water solution was measured. Parameters of the electrical model were analyzed as a function of the electrode potential. The LH function describing the switching between the reversible redox/conductivity states of polyaniline in terms of its magnitude, rate and potential was used to show some temperature effects on dynamics of the switching and a hysteresis observed in this process. In the temperature range 0–25 °C, the switching hysteresis is observed to decrease and the switching rate to increase with temperature. At the same time, the switching magnitude does not change with temperature in a definite way. The LH function approach can be applied to other conducting polymers. It may provide a new tool for a comparison of electrical and electrochemical properties of conducting polymers.
